Portable Electric Air Compressor Manual

POTENTIAL CONSEQUENCE

PREVENTION

RISK TO

BREATHING

RISK

OF BURNS

RISK

OF FLYING OBJECTS

Serious injury or death could occur

from inhaling compressed air. The

air stream may contain carbon

monoxide, toxic vapors or solid

particles.

Sprayed materials such as paint,

paint solvents, paint remover,

insecticides, weed killers, etc.

contain harmful vapors and

poisons.

Serious injury could occur

from touching exposed metal

parts. These areas can remain

hot for some time after the air

compressor is shutdown.

Soft tissue damage can occur

from the compressed air stream.

Serious injury can occur from

loose debris being propelled at a

high speed from the compressed

air stream.

Never inhale air from the air

compressor either directly or from

a breathing device connected to

the air compressor.

Operate air compressor only in

a well ventilated area. Follow all

safety instructions provided with

the materials you are spraying.

Use of a respirator may be

required when working with some

materials.
Never allow any part of your body

or other materials to make contact

with any exposed metal parts on

the air compressor.

Always wear safety glasses to

shield the eyes from flying debris.

Never point the air stream at any

part of your body, anyone else or

animals.

Never leave pressurized air in

the air compressor. Shut off air

compressor and relieve pressure

when storing or attempting

maintenance.

Always maintain a safe distance

from people and animals while

operating the air compressor.

Do not move the air compressor

while air tank is under pressure.

Do not attempt to move the air

compressor by pulling on the

hose.
